9 Ways to Gather User Feedback for Your MVP Application

Creating a Minimum Viable Product (MVP) is just the first step in developing a successful application. Gathering user feedback is crucial to refine features, improve usability, and ultimately meet user needs effectively. Let’s explore some dynamic ways to collect insightful user feedback for your MVP.
Wooden letter blocks spelling ‘Feedback’ on a wooden grid surface.

1. Engage with Surveys

Surveys are a straightforward way to gather quantitative feedback from your users. They can provide insights into user preferences and pinpoint areas for improvement. Consider using simple, targeted questions to gather actionable information. Surveys work best when they are concise and focused on specific elements of your mvp application.

There are numerous platforms available to create engaging surveys. For example, using platforms like Google Forms or SurveyMonkey can simplify the process. A well-crafted survey empowers users by giving them a voice, leading to valuable insights that can guide your development team.

Don’t forget to incentivize participation. Whether it’s offering a discount, early access to new features, or a simple thank you, making users feel appreciated for their input enhances participation rates and enriches the data collected.

2. Leverage Online Polls

Online polls, often integrated into your application or social media, offer a quick and effective method to gauge user opinions on specific features or changes. They’re perfect for real-time engagement and capturing immediate reactions. By asking questions directly within the context of their experience, users are more likely to provide honest and thoughtful feedback.

Social media platforms are great for hosting these polls. Utilize Instagram stories or Twitter polls to engage users where they already spend their time. This type of feedback is particularly useful for quick iterations that require immediate insights, allowing you to adapt swiftly to user needs.

3. Conduct User Interviews

User interviews provide deep, qualitative insights. By having a conversation with users, you can better understand their experiences and challenges, which allows for more nuanced adjustments to your MVP. These one-on-one sessions can uncover the ‘why’ behind users’ actions and preferences, offering a narrative that purely quantitative data might miss.

Prepare by outlining key areas you wish to explore, but allow the conversation to flow naturally. This technique helps in identifying pain points that users might not attribute to the app itself. The end result? A refined product that truly resonates with its audience. This method is also a great way to foster a relationship with early adopters who may become your app’s biggest advocates.

4. Facilitate Focus Groups

Focus groups provide a collaborative space for users to discuss their experiences. They encourage interaction among participants, which can lead to uncovering unique insights and common bottlenecks faced by users. Bringing together a diverse group of users typically yields a broad spectrum of insights.

The discussions in focus groups can reveal unexpected issues or highlight trends that might not surface during one-on-one interactions. For a successful focus group, ensure that the group is balanced and that there’s an experienced facilitator to guide the discussion, allowing all voices to be heard and ensuring productive dialogue.

5. Monitor Social Media Mentions

Social media platforms are a goldmine for user feedback. By monitoring mentions and comments, you can gather unfiltered opinions, sentiments, and suggestions from your user base. Users often feel comfortable voicing their opinions on these platforms, offering candid feedback that you can use to improve your product.

Tools like Hootsuite or Social Mention can help track discussions about your application, enabling you to respond swiftly to concerns and celebrate positive feedback. Engaging with users on social media is an effective way to build a loyal community around your mvp application, encouraging ongoing dialogue and fostering user loyalty.

6. Implement In-App Feedback Options

Including a feedback mechanism directly within your app is a convenient way for users to share their thoughts instantly. This can be in the form of feedback buttons or prompt surveys that appear after key interactions. By seamlessly integrating feedback options, you reduce the barrier for users to offer their insights.

Consider incorporating an interactive element, like a chatbot, to guide users through the feedback process, offering a user-friendly experience. This approach not only provides valuable real-time data but also improves user engagement by showing them that their opinions matter.

7. Utilize Beta Testing Platforms

Beta testing platforms allow you to release your MVP to a limited audience for user feedback before the official launch. It provides a safe space to test new features and iron out issues based on real user experiences. Platforms like TestFlight for iOS or Google’s Play Console for Android are fantastic options for managing your testing process.

Collecting feedback during this phase helps identify critical issues that might not be obvious during internal testing. It’s a valuable process for understanding actual usage patterns in a controlled environment, making your final launch smoother and more aligned with customer expectations.

8. Analyze User Behavior

Data analytics tools can provide insights into how users interact with your application. By analyzing user behavior, you can identify patterns and areas where users may encounter difficulties. Tools like Google Analytics or Mixpanel are ideal for tracking user interactions and understanding the user journey within your app.

This data allows you to make informed decisions and prioritize feature improvements or bug fixes. Additionally, understanding which features are most popular can help guide future roadmap decisions, ensuring your product evolves in line with user needs and business goals.

9. Maintain an Open Feedback Loop

Encourage continuous feedback by maintaining an open dialogue with your users. This ongoing conversation ensures users feel heard and fosters a community that advocates for your product. Regularly reaching out to users not only enhances their loyalty but also provides ongoing insights that keep your application agile and user-focused.

Acknowledge feedback, act on it, and follow up to show that you value your community’s input. Engaging your users consistently builds trust and encourages them to remain invested in your app’s journey, ultimately contributing to long-term success.